Abstract
An integrated microelectronics semiconductor circuit fabricated on a silicon-on-insulator (SOI) type substrate can be protected from unwanted current surges and excessive heat buildup during fabrication by means of a heat-dissipating, protective plasma-induced-damage (PID) diode. The present invention fabricates such a protective diode as a part of the overall scheme in which the transistor devices are formed.
